Charlotte Co. SOL Scores Highest in District

While the debate over Standard of Learning testing remains a hot button issue for many, the fact remains that it is still the accepted and, what’s more, required, educational testing tool that is used to judge and rank the progress of students and the effectiveness of the school system that is responsible for their learning.

The S.O.L. test scores have been released for this year and according to sources, Charlotte County ranked #1 in 4 of the 5 subjects: mathematics, science, English – writing and reading, history and social studies within their testing district. Appomattox County scored #1 in the English: Reading category, Charlotte County scored #2. The testing district includes Appomattox, Charlotte, Amelia, Mecklenburg, Lunenburg, Buckingham, Halifax, Brunswick, Nottoway, Prince Edward, Greensville and Cumberland Counties.
